The F*cking PROMPT
How autonomous networked AI agents finally learned to create collective narratives—both visual and textual
When AI agents stop being selfish
For months, I’ve been trying to make Large Language Models cooperate within a network. The results were consistently disappointing: hyper-competitive behaviors, isolated fragments, sharp boundaries between agents’ territories. Each AI rationalized every pixel, justified every decision, and maintained its identity with an almost pathological determination.
Then, in a conversation about Darwin’s birds and cognitive asymmetries, something clicked. The problem wasn’t the AI’s capabilities—it was that they were too capable. Unlike humans who simplify and imitate when overwhelmed, LLMs could analyze infinite complexity and thus never needed to copy their neighbors. They stayed trapped in their rational individualism.
The breakthrough came from a simple insight: make agents self-assess complexity before acting. If describing the situation requires more than 50 words, they should admit “too complex” and default to “good neighbor actions”—copying, extending, blurring boundaries with adjacent fragments.
It worked. Not just a little. It fucking worked.
The experimental setup: The Poietic Generator
The Poietic Generator is a real-time collective visual creation system I conceived in 1987. It’s both an artwork and a scientific instrument for studying collective intelligence.
How it works:
Multiple agents (human or AI) each control a 20×20 pixel grid
All grids are juxtaposed to form a larger collective canvas
Each agent sees: their own grid, the full canvas, and neighboring grids
At each iteration, agents can modify their pixels
Every one observe what emerges from these local interactions
Why it’s the right testbed:
40 years of human baseline data to compare with AI behavior
Minimal rules, maximum emergence: no scoring, no winners, just observation
Architecture matters: Available in Multicast (truly distributed) or Unicast (centralized) versions
Genuine complexity: Collective patterns that can’t be predicted from individual rules
Humans consistently produce remarkable emergent phenomena: coordinated patterns, temporal oscillations, implicit communication languages, collective rhythm. Would AI agents do the same?
Not with my first 20 prompts, they didn’t.
The prompt that changes everything
After systematic experimentation with different approaches—individualistic prompts, collectivist framings, neural network metaphors, narrative interpretation—the winning formula emerged:
Three key mechanisms:
1. Special seed iteration Iteration 1 is different: agents plant bold, unexpected visual seeds. No cooperation yet—just diverse starting points. “Be bold. Be sophisticated. Reference visual art history. Don’t copy existing colors.”
2. Self-assessment of complexity
From iteration 2 onward, agents must estimate: “How many words would I need to describe this situation completely?”
If < 50 words → PATH A: Describe, predict, act coherently If > 50 words → PATH B: Write “too complex” and copy neighbors
3. Good neighbor actions when overwhelmed PATH B agents don’t try to innovate. They:
Copy immediate neighbors’ colors and shapes
Extend patterns across boundaries
Mirror forms
Blur edges
Join dominant flows
The genius: Agents can be highly analytical when situations are clear, but must simplify radically when overwhelmed. Just like humans.
The full prompt
(Full technical prompt available on GitHub)
Why it works: The cognitive limitation trick
The problem with LLMs:
They can analyze infinite complexity
They never get overwhelmed
They never need to simplify
They never need to copy
Result: isolated rational agents maintaining boundaries
The solution: Force them to self-assess complexity. Make them admit when a situation exceeds their verbal budget. When they do, activate the imitation reflex.
What happens:
Early iterations: Mix of PATH A (intentional) and PATH B (copying)
As complexity grows: PATH B dominates naturally
Boundaries dissolve: Agents extend neighbors’ patterns rather than defend territory
Emergence happens: Collective patterns nobody programmed
The key insight: Human cooperation emerges from limitation, not capability. We copy because we’re overwhelmed. We join because we can’t track everything. We simplify because complexity exceeds our capacity.
LLMs are too smart. They never get overwhelmed. So they never need to cooperate.
Solution: Simulate cognitive limits. Force brevity. Reward imitation. Punish over-analysis.
Results: 9 Gemini Flash agents creating together
See on Youtube
What you’re watching:
9 Gemini Flash 2.0 agents, each controlling a 20×20 grid
~100 iterations / 3 hours
Real-time evolution from diverse seeds to collective convergence
Both visual unity AND narrative coherence emerging
What emerged:
Iteration 1: Diverse seeds (geometric abstractions, organic forms, color experiments)
Iterations 2-15: Agents recognize emerging themes, begin coordinating
Iterations 16-35: Complexity increases → more PATH B → boundaries blur
Iterations 36-50: Collective narrative stabilizes, visual coherence achieved
Remarkable features:
Narrative consistency: Agents co-create and maintain a shared story across iterations
Visual continuity: Patterns flow across boundaries without sharp edges
Adaptive behavior: When one agent introduces dissonance, others either integrate it or the agent adapts
No central control: Pure distributed emergence
Compared to humans:
Humans: More chaotic early, sudden convergences, playful disruptions
AIs: More systematic, gradual convergence, respectful of established patterns
Both: Achieve collective coherence through local interactions
Verbatim (example):
16:00:04Iteration #98
CURRENT STATE
Grid [0,0]:
My fragment forms the upper section of a stylized plant-like figure, characterized by a pink and white top, a central vertical purple-magenta body, and a dark blue base, all set against a vibrant lime green background. It contributes to the left of two prominent, colorful structures on the collective canvas, defining the top portion of its specific stalk and preparing for interaction with the horizontal blue element emerging below it. This structure stands in visual dialogue with a similar, bucket-topped figure to its right, contributing to a surreal, vibrant garden scene.
Collective Canvas:
Too complex
PREDICTION EVALUATION
Grid Predictability: 7/10
Collective Predictability: 0/10
FUTURE PREDICTIONS
Collective Evolution:
Too complex
Grid [0,0] Evolution:
I will simplify the pink and white top of my plant-like figure into a solid, soft pink mound, reinforcing its unique identity. I will also ensure the vibrant green background and the deep blue base remain consistent, harmonizing my contribution within the collective garden vision.
Pixels Generated: [Array of 400 pixels]
…
Iteration #96
CURRENT STATE
Grid [0,0]: My fragment forms the distinct upper body and head of the left magenta-purple pillar, featuring a white top and a strong vertical presence. It defines the initial character of this surreal structure against the vibrant green landscape.
Collective Canvas:
The canvas reveals a whimsical landscape featuring two distinct, brightly colored pillars or stylized lamps against a vivid green field and blue sky. The pillars stand tall, each with unique magenta and purple elements, suggesting a dreamlike, playful scene.
PREDICTION EVALUATION
Grid Predictability: 8/10
Collective Predictability: 7/10
FUTURE PREDICTIONS
Collective Evolution:
The narrative will likely continue to solidify these two pillars as central figures in the landscape. Other agents might refine the background, add details, or extend the structures, enhancing the surreal atmosphere. The vivid color palette should persist.
Grid [0,0] Evolution:
I will reinforce the structural integrity and vibrant colors of the left pillar, particularly focusing on making its dark blue base slightly wider and more consistent with the bottommost row, while maintaining the surrounding green.
Pixels Generated: [Array of 400 pixels]
The broader implications
This isn’t just about making pretty pictures.
1. Architecture matters This experiment runs on a symmetrical network—every agent sees the same global state simultaneously. Contrast with centralized systems where information flows through a center that can observe, control, and monetize all interactions.
The Poietic Generator demonstrates that distributed AI is possible and produces fundamentally different behaviors than centralized AI.
2. The language we use shapes the intelligence that emerges Three iterations of prompts:
Individualistic framing → selfish behaviors
Collective metaphors → still isolated (agents justified everything)
Complexity self-assessment → cooperation emerged
The prompt isn’t just instructions—it’s the cognitive architecture within which intelligence operates.
3. Limitations enable emergence Counterintuitive but empirically validated: constraining AI’s analytical capacity made it more collectively intelligent. Infinite description capacity created isolation. Forced simplification created connection.
4. “Beneficial AGI” requires architectural choices If current LLMs exhibit selfish behaviors in distributed contexts, that’s not inevitable—it’s induced by:
How we prompt them (individualistic vs. collective framing)
What limitations we impose (none vs. complexity thresholds)
What architecture they run on (centralized vs. distributed)
This has profound implications for AGI development. We’re not just building smarter systems—we’re building the substrate for collective intelligence. Get the architecture wrong, and even “aligned” AIs won’t cooperate.
What’s next
Immediate experiments:
Test with different models (Claude, GPT-4, Llama, etc.)
Vary the complexity threshold (Mx = 30? 70? 100?)
Mixed human-AI sessions
Long-duration runs (500+ iterations)
Measure emergence metrics quantitatively
Theoretical development: This work connects to my broader research on Anoptikon—the study of legitimate perspectives in networks. Just as Renaissance artists developed “legitimate perspective” for spatial representation through geometric principles, we need “legitimate anoptical perspectives” for networked systems through cognitive principles.
The Poietic Generator with this prompt demonstrates one such legitimate perspective: a network architecture where:
Criterion A: Agents can freely enter/exit (access/exit rights)
Criterion AB: All agents are treated symmetrically (no privileged positions)
Criterion ABC: Agents can recognize each other and build common meaning (pairie/peerhood)
Open source everything:
Full prompt: GitHub repo
Experiment logs and data: Available
Invitation to collaborate: Open
Try it yourself. Modify the prompt. Test your hypotheses. Let’s build this science together.
The bigger question: Can we train AI for genuine peer-to-peer cooperation in symmetric environments? Not human→AI servitude, not AI→human assistance, but AI↔AI mutual recognition, trust, and collective sense-making?
If we can’t solve this in a 20×20 grid, how will we solve it for AGI?
The experiment is open. The infrastructure is distributed. The science is collaborative.
Welcome to the Anoptikon.
Olivier Auber
Artist-Scientist, CLEA-VUB & Global Brain Institute
Author of “Anoptikon: une exploration de l’internet invisible”
Experiment code: https://github.com/OAuber/poietic-generator-llm-agents
Live demo (for humans):
https://poietic-generator.net
Contact: olivierauber2@gmail.com
Presented at Beneficial AGI Summit 2025, Istanbul
Part of research on legitimate anoptical perspectives in distributed networks
If you found this valuable:
⭐ Star the GitHub repo
🔄 Share with AI researchers
💬 Comment with your experiments
🤝 Collaborate: Try different models, thresholds, and metrics
The revolution will be distributed. Or it won’t be.

Couldn't agree more, it’s wild how imposing some 'bounded rationality' on LLMs finally got them to cooperat. Could this approach also foster more robust ethical decision-making in autonomous agents?
I improved the model based on Simplicity Theory by giving certain agents the role of W-machines (generating the world) and another the role of O-machine (observing and describing the world). The results are better according to this initial test. But I can't go much further at the moment with my limited resources. I urgently need GPU, tokens and also some $ for my time, for debugging, fine tuning, and to conduct larger and more meaningful runs. Have a great weekend!
https://youtu.be/KHWO_7AeDJE